1970 a Protein found :- Dieter Oesterhelt , Rockefeller University
Rhodopsin a name after human eye.
Halobacterium halobium:-It is a Bacteria and Bacteriorhodopsin is a protein which found in this Bacteria.
Halobacterium halobium live in salt marshes.
